Hmm, well I can only offer this advice from my own exp.
Ravenholdt is leaking players at an alarming rate, many have quit wow (some say they will be back in xpac) but there is also a large number who have moved to realms anew.

A large guild moved to Al'akir but I believe that has crumbled into dust (i dont know of the reason) others have moved and just spam our realm forum or unofficial forum but dont play anymore or seem to want back to ravenholdt but have more or less given up playing as PvP feels broken to them and PvE doesn't hold much excitement.

Our guild is quiet atm, with various people taking time out (indeed me and my wife may be doing the same, 10 days or so left on subs).

I can only assume that other realms mirror this trend atm (seeing as the people who transfered have quit or transfered / re-rolled again). There still are some big guilds going, I know I wouldn't join any of the bigger horde guilds here because of the sheer amount of drama doesn't suit me.

I think if I were you I would scan the realm forums, find a likely suspect and roll a DK to scout the place out. Most realms have a chat channel for pvp "wpvphorde" being ours. That way you can get a good feel of a few realms before making a choice based on a guild recruitment message or 1 person's say so.
